Here Are a Few Practical Steps for Personal Growth:

  1. Embrace Continuous Learning: Stay curious. Read books, attend workshops and events, buy courses, and listen to podcasts. etc. Knowledge is a key ingredient to consistent growth.
  2. Set Growth-Oriented Goals: Define what personal and professional growth looks like for you. Set clear, achievable goals and track your progress.
  3. Seek Feedback and Mentorship: Surround yourself with people who challenge and inspire you. Find mentors who have walked the path and can guide you.
  4. Reflect and Adapt: Regularly reflect on your experiences. What lessons have you learned? How can you adapt and improve?
  5. Stay Resilient: The road to growth is paved with setbacks. Embrace them as learning opportunities and keep moving forward.
